Commercial Slab Installation in Columbus, OH
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ete foundations for various types of structures, including parking lots, warehouse floors, retail spaces, and industrial facilities. This process typically includes site preparation, form building, reinforcement placement, and the pouring and finishing of concrete slabs to ensure durability and stability. Property owners often request this service when constructing new commercial buildings or upgrading existing structures that require a solid, level foundation capable of supporting heavy equipment, vehicles, or foot traffic.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should consider factors such as the intended use of the space, load-bearing requirements, and site conditions like soil stability and drainage. It’s also helpful to understand the desired size and thickness of the slab, as well as any specific features such as reinforcement or insulation. Proper planning and clear communication about these details can help ensure the project meets the needs of the property and provides a long-lasting foundation.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or storage areas on commercial properties.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material, often reinforced with steel to ensure durability and support for heavy loads.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, but generally ranges from 4 to 12 inches to support different types of loads and traffic.
What should property owners consider before installation? Proper site preparation, soil stability, and drainage are important factors to ensure the longevity and performance of the slab.
